Uranians

Author: Dave Reeder
Publisher: Bug Byte
Machine: BBC/Electron

 
Published in A&B Computing 4.07

I have to admit to being perplexed by Bug-Byte - the company is capable of releasing excellent budget games like Plan B, Hunkidory and even Dunjunz (bug-ridden though that one is!) at the same time as unleashing on an unsuspecting public such turkeys as Ice Hockey and Uranians that demean the whole budget concept.

This game is hardly worth bringing to your attention as I'm sure you will have at least one version of it already in your collection. Aliens, Mother Ships, explosions and so on belonged to an earlier era of Beeb games; why don't we leave them there if we can't rework them with some imagination, as in Galaforce?
